Action item (P1): Matchwell's pairing service hit 4s GC pauses during the Friday surge, causing order mismatches. Switch the matcher JVM to the low-pause collector, cap heap at 12GB, and add pause-time alerts at 500ms. Owner: platform team, due next sprint. Do not raise heap further; that made it worse. Full tuning notes and benchmark results live on the internal page below.

wiki page, bagef-yajof: https://sentry.sivrelcloud.corp/board

**Ticket: Sidecar double-counts gauges after restart**

The Cindermill metrics-aggregation sidecar re-emits the last buffered gauge snapshot on restart, causing duplicate samples downstream. Reproduced reliably by restarting the sidecar mid-flush; the replay guard in buffer.rs appears to skip the dedup check when the write-ahead file is non-empty. Reviewer: please focus on the flush/replay ordering. The build where this first reproduces is recorded below.

session token of kahog-bahif = htk9_f63daec35

### Step 4: Point StormRelay at the new fan-out cluster

Welcome aboard! At this point the weather-alert fan-out (StormRelay) still publishes to the old Harbinger cluster. Flip it over by updating the publisher config before you restart the workers — otherwise alerts for the Kellbrook region silently drop. Nothing scary, just don't skip the restart. Update the publisher with the following values:

config for bafog-fajog:
oliix:
  log_level: error
  metrics_host: metrics.oliix.zemvarsys.internal
  pool_size: 4

Runbook: Planner regression in Quarrel 3.2. After the 3.2 upgrade, the query planner started choosing sequential scans on the bookings table, pushing p95 latency past 4s. Mitigation is to force the legacy planner hints until the stats collector is re-tuned. Set QUARREL_PLANNER_MODE=legacy and QUARREL_STATS_TARGET=500 in planner.env, then restart the coordinator. The coordinator also needs to re-authenticate to the stats sidecar after any planner-mode change, and that credential lives in the same file. Append the following line to planner.env:

secret setting of tajof-bahif: COURIER_KEY3=65d